Rental spec or resale spec
The two are not the same job, and the specification should not be either. A property being turned round for letting wants durability, replaceable parts and a finish that photographs well. A property going to market wants the kitchen to be the reason someone offers, which usually means spending the money on the visible surfaces — doors, worktop, handles and taps — rather than on what is behind them.
- Rental. Laminate worktops, mid-tone doors, standard cabinet widths, hard-wearing sinks and taps.
- Resale. A stronger door style, a more considered worktop décor, integrated appliances where the room justifies them.
- Both. Ask us to price the same layout at two levels and compare them properly before you commit.
- Repeat. Once a level works, keep it and reuse it — the second property is far quicker to procure than the first.
